Problem: I would like to install NI-Sync support for a new version of LabVIEW that released, but the installer does not give the option to install support. Is there a way to temporarily get around this problem until support for this version of LabVIEW is offered with a new release of NI-Sync?
Solution: To install NI-Sync support for a new version of LabVIEW that is not yet supported by the installer, follow these instructions:
- Ensure that you have the most current version of NI-Sync, available from the Drivers and Updates page linked at the end of this document
- Run the NI-Sync installer, and choose to install support for the latest version of LabVIEW in the installation tree
- Download the "niSync 8.6 support.zip" from the link below and un-zip.

- Run the new version of LabVIEW, and NI-Sync should now be present in the Functions palette under Measurement I/O»NI-Sync or Instrument I/O»Instrument Drivers»NI-Sync
Note: It is still beneficial to update the NI-Sync driver to the next version that natively offers support for the new version of LabVIEW as this typically includes feature enhancements and bug fixes. NI-Sync 3.1 resolves this issue.
